Jonathan Panzo picks the Bluebirds
Cardiff City are delighted to welcome Jonathan Panzo to the Welsh capital.
The central defender joins on loan from Nottingham Forest for the 2023/24 season, subject to clearance.
Panzo played 29 times with Coventry City in the Championship last season, on a temporary deal. The London-born defender came through the Chelsea youth academy, before joining Monaco and later Dijon, where he played alongside City legend Bruno Ecuele Manga. The 22-year-old is an England youth international and U17 World Cup winner.

There was plenty of interest from elsewhere for the defender, but our new number 24 chose the Bluebirds. Speaking for the first time, Panzo said: "I’m buzzing to be here and for it to finally get across the line. I can’t wait to get started.
"I picked Cardiff City because of the Gaffer, the team and I felt like it was an exciting project for sure.
"I want to show the fans what I can do and help the boys shine.”
![Jonathan Panzo joins Cardiff City...](https://cdn.cardiffcityfc.co.uk/sites/default/files/2023-09/jpanzo_01_169.jpg)
City boss Erol Bulut added: "I'm pleased that Jonathan has agreed to join. He's going to bring extra stability to our defence.
"He had a very good season with Coventry City last year and already has great experience of this league.
"He's a left-sided centre-back, which gives us something we needed. It's a very good signing for us."
